花费 12 ms
Android系统签名简介

apk的签名,简单说开发者可以通过签名 对应用进行标识和更新。包名在一个设备上是唯一的,这样可以避免被相同包名应用随意覆盖安装。这是一个非常重要的安全功能。系统中的签名文件,也是对系统中应用进行签名, ...

Mon Mar 09 07:13:00 CST 2020 1 5877
Android10_原理机制系列_AMS之AMS的启动

概述 该篇基于AndroidQ,主要介绍系统启动中的 AMS(ActivityManagerService)的启动过程。 AMS对四大组件(AndroidQ将activity移到了ActivityT ...

Wed Sep 02 07:38:00 CST 2020 0 2836
Android_存储访问框架SAF

概念 存储访问框架---Storage Access Framework (SAF),这是在Android4.4(API level 19)之后引入的。 借助 SAF,用户可轻松在其所有首选 ...

Wed Oct 09 22:37:00 CST 2019 0 1641
Android10_原理机制系列_Activity窗口添加到WMS过程

前言 首先看一个Android界面的布局层次结构,最直观的看一下: 我们能清晰看到,这个界面分成了3部分:顶部状态栏(statusbar)、底部导航栏(navigationbar)、应用界 ...

Mon Nov 23 00:12:00 CST 2020 1 1333
Android10_原理机制系列_Binder机制

前言 Binder 从java到c++到kernel,涉及的内容很多,很难在一篇文章中说清楚。这篇主要是自我记录,方便后续查询并拆分总结的。 因为涉及的的确非常多,不能面面俱到,所以可能一些地方感觉 ...

Mon Aug 10 04:31:00 CST 2020 2 1085
Android10_原理机制系列_Window介绍及WMS的启动过程

简介 Window简介 Android中,Window是一个重要部分,用户看到的界面、触摸显示界面进行一系列操作都涉及到Window。但实际上,Window本身并不具备绘制功能。 该篇简单介绍下W ...

Tue Nov 10 08:42:00 CST 2020 0 854
Android10_原理机制系列_PMS的启动及应用的安装过程

概述 这里主要介绍 PackageManagerService(简称PMS)的启动 和 一个应用的安装过程。这里只是大致总结,供参考,不少地方同样需要进一步深入了解学习的。 该篇相关代码也是基于An ...

Mon Oct 19 05:52:00 CST 2020 0 806
ANR的原理分析和简单总结

前言 ANR(Application Not Responding),应用无响应,这个可能每个人都碰到过。 该篇主要简单总结下,ANR的几种常见类型(输入事件、广播接收器、Service、Cont ...

Mon Feb 22 05:51:00 CST 2021 0 524
Android10_原理机制系列_事件传递机制

前言和概述 Android的输入设备,最常用的就是 触摸屏和按键 了。当然还有其他方式,比如游戏手柄,比如支持OTG设备,则可以链接鼠标、键盘等。 那么这些设备的操作 是如何传递到系统 并 控制界面 ...

Tue Dec 08 09:25:00 CST 2020 0 660

 
粤ICP备18138465号  © 2018-2025 CODEPRJ.COM